Best Format for Small Image Upload
The best format for a small image upload depends on what you are uploading. JPG is often best for photos, PNG is useful for graphics and transparency, and WebP can be efficient when supported.
Quick answer
For most small image uploads, JPG is the best default for photos because it usually creates the smallest practical file. PNG is better for graphics and transparency, and WebP can be even smaller when the site accepts it. If needed, use the converter and compression tools to reach the limit. - 1.Decide whether the image is a photo, screenshot, or graphic.
- 2.Use JPG for most photo uploads where size matters most.
- 3.Use PNG for graphics or transparency.
- 4.Use WebP if the upload accepts it and you want an even smaller file.
FAQ
Is JPG usually the safest choice for a small upload?
Yes. JPG is widely supported and usually gives smaller file sizes for photos.
Should I choose WebP instead?
Use WebP when the site or app supports it and you want a modern format that can reduce file size further.
